Does Crestor Cause Muscle Pain?

I had muscle pain relating to taking lipitor with elevated CPK. It took several months for the muscle pain to dissipate. My doctor now suggests I take Crestor instead, but I am leary of taking another statin. My cholesterol is at 240, with 201 LDL.

All statins may cause muscle pain and elevated CPK levels. Substituting one statin for another may work for some patients. You can find out only by trying. I would have gone for a less potent statin though. Crestor is the most potent statin. The most potent statins usually have more side effects but this is unpredictable on individual basis.

The level of your total cholesterol cannot be evaluated it on its own. Your medical history (diabetes, coronary heart disease, etc) are very important but 201 is too high for LDL and treatment is probably inevitable.
